Why Self-respect Skills Matter in Relationships

Self-respect is the foundation of every stable relationship. When you value yourself, you influence how others treat you and how you interact with them. Without solid self-respect in relationships, it’s easy to experience self-doubt, resentment, or miscommunication. Effective self-respect skills help you build trust, set boundaries, and foster harmony and understanding with those you care about most.

Many people struggle to recognize how their self-respect truly affects their relationships. You might feel confident in some areas but uncertain in others, or you may not be aware of how your behavior impacts your partner, friends, or family. That’s why honest feedback and practical self-respect tips are essential—they help you see yourself clearly and develop in meaningful ways.
